Selecting the Right Water Softener Size: A Step-by-Step Guide
Figuring out the ideal size water softener for your household needs can feel like a daunting task. But with a little planning and the right information, it doesn't have to be! This step-by-step guide will walk you through the method of determining the perfect water softener size for your home.
- First things first: figure out your household's daily water usage. This information can often be found on your water bill or by speaking with your local water provider.
- Then, consider the hardness of your water. Water hardness is measured in grains per gallon (gpg) and indicates the amount of dissolved minerals, primarily calcium and magnesium, present in your water.
- Once you have a clear understanding of both your water usage and hardness, you can commence to research different water softener models. Pay close attention to their rated capacity, which is typically expressed in grains or gallons per day.
- In conclusion, the size of your water softener should be proportional to your household's needs. A larger unit may be necessary for households with high water usage or very hard water, while a smaller unit may suffice for low-usage homes.
